Monthly Workflow and Ongoing Virtual Financial Oversight
Virtual accounting provides business owners with continuous financial clarity without requiring an in-house bookkeeper on the payroll. Each month begins with the systematic recording and categorization of all financial transactions flowing through your commercial checking, savings, credit card, and loan accounts. Bank feeds are monitored to ensure deposits match customer billings and outgoing disbursements align with authorized vendor payments.
Reconciliation is the cornerstone of the monthly cycle. We verify that every ending balance matches your official bank statements down to the penny, identifying uncategorized transactions, unexpected fees, or duplicate charges before they distort your numbers. Accounts payable and receivable are reviewed to maintain clear tracking of outstanding customer invoices and unpaid vendor bills.
At the close of each cycle, you receive accurate financial statements, including your Balance Sheet, Profit and Loss Statement, and Cash Flow Statement. These reports give you an objective look at overhead, operational margins, and net profitability. By running this routine remotely every single month, business owners maintain organized ledgers that are perpetually prepared for tax filings, bank audits, and growth decisions.
Specialized Bookkeeping for Rural and Agricultural Enterprises
Loxahatchee Groves features a distinct commercial landscape shaped by five-acre parcels, agricultural production, equestrian operations, and independent trade services. Unlike dense urban centers, businesses here often operate across multiple outdoor facilities, combining nursery stock propagation, horse boarding, arena management, or heavy site development. These enterprises face accounting hurdles that generic corporate templates fail to address.
Wholesale plant nurseries and agricultural growers must carefully account for seasonal inventory, soil inputs, irrigation equipment, and bulk fertilizer purchases. Meanwhile, equestrian training and boarding facilities require exact tracking of recurring stall fees, feed deliveries, veterinary charge pass-throughs, and specialized facility maintenance. Contractors handling land clearing, hauling, and grading contend with ongoing heavy machinery depreciation, fuel costs, and subcontracted operator labor.
Virtual accounting allows owners in these industries to keep clean financial records without leaving the farm or jobsite. By shifting bookkeeping to a structured cloud system, you eliminate paper clutter from truck dashboards and barn offices. You gain real-time visibility into whether specific livestock pens, crop rotations, or contracting projects are actually generating expected profit margins.
Essential Documentation and Source Records to Maintain
Maintaining an orderly virtual accounting system depends on the consistent collection of specific source documents. Rather than waiting for year-end to gather paperwork, business owners establish an ongoing habit of archiving operational records digitally. Every outflow of capital requires supporting documentation to substantiate ordinary and necessary business deductions under federal guidelines.
For agricultural and equestrian operators, core records include wholesale feed invoices, bulk chemical receipts, livestock purchase agreements, and boarding contracts. Trade contractors need to maintain signed subcontractor agreements, project change orders, equipment lease paperwork, and fuel statements. Operating expenses paid via credit card or digital transfer require corresponding itemized vendor receipts showing transaction dates, exact items purchased, and sales tax paid.
On the revenue side, complete records require sales receipts, merchant processing settlement summaries, and deposit logs that distinguish between customer payments, owner capital contributions, and loan proceeds. Maintaining clear separation between personal funds and corporate funds is critical. Retaining structured digital source records protects your deductions, prevents misclassifications, and ensures every entry on your general ledger stands up to scrutiny.
Navigating Florida State and Federal Compliance Standards
Operating in Palm Beach County requires adherence to layered federal and state tax mandates. Florida does not impose a personal state income tax on individuals, which benefits sole proprietors and single-member LLCs passing income to their personal returns. However, Florida corporate income tax applies to traditional C corporations and certain entities electing corporate federal tax treatment.
Sales tax compliance through the Florida Department of Revenue requires meticulous recordkeeping. Nurseries selling wholesale stock must collect valid Florida Annual Resale Certificates from buyers, while retail sales require proper collection and remittance using Form DR-15. Agricultural exemptions on commercial farm equipment, feed, and seed require strict documentation to withstand state audits. Mismanaging these exemptions can lead to steep penalties and back assessments.
Federal requirements demand ongoing discipline as well. Any non-corporate independent contractor paid past the federal reporting threshold during the calendar year must receive Form 1099-NEC in January. Staying compliant requires collecting signed Form W-9s before issuing the first check. Virtual accounting integrates these compliance points into monthly reviews, guaranteeing that sales tax liabilities, contractor reporting, and state corporate deadlines are met routinely.

Financial Risks and Practical Consequences of Poor Recordkeeping
Postponing bookkeeping or relying on disconnected spreadsheets introduces dangerous financial vulnerabilities to a growing business. When books are updated only once a year during tax season, owners operate completely blind to true operational costs. Cash shortages often emerge unexpectedly because aging accounts receivable remain uncollected or seasonal overhead spikes without early warning.
Commingling personal and business funds on rural properties is another frequent, costly pitfall. When personal residence repairs, family vehicle fuel, and farm equipment upkeep share the same bank card without immediate bookkeeping categorization, the corporate veil is compromised. In the event of an audit, tax authorities may disallow legitimate deductions due to inadequate substantiation, resulting in back taxes, interest, and penalties.
State compliance missteps carry severe consequences. Failing to remit collected Florida sales tax or mishandling agricultural sales tax exemptions triggers aggressive enforcement from the Florida Department of Revenue. Similarly, unrecorded contractor payments can lead to federal non-compliance penalties for missed 1099 filings. Accurate virtual accounting maintains real-time records, eliminating guesswork and shielding your enterprise from avoidable financial damage.
Bridging Monthly Accounting into Annual Tax Filings
Virtual accounting serves as the foundational engine for stress-free year-end tax compliance. When monthly books are systematically closed and reconciled throughout the year, filing federal business returns becomes an efficient extension of established data rather than an emergency salvage project. Clean books mean your corporate or partnership tax returns reflect verified balances.
At year-end, our work feeds directly into the preparation of Form 1120 for C corporations, Form 1120-S for S corporations, Form 1065 for multi-member partnerships, or Schedule C for sole proprietorships. Because revenue, cost of goods sold, and depreciable equipment assets are tracked continuously, your tax returns capture all allowable deductions without last-minute scrambling for lost receipts. This includes appropriate handling of Section 179 equipment deductions and asset depreciation.
Moreover, organized business books provide the exact figures needed to calculate accurate quarterly federal estimated tax payments. This protects business owners from underpayment penalties while preventing unexpected tax balances when April arrives. A well-maintained virtual ledger creates a transparent bridge between everyday operational spending and long-term tax reduction strategies.
